When the local High School called to ask if Video Imprint would consider volunteering our services for the U Got Brains Champion Schools Program, we were happy to help out! The campaign, Don' t Text and Drive, Bordentown Wants You Alive! was conceptualized and produced by the students.
Lots of community got involved & the project won the grand prize!
